CPR
Next the boys took a very important CPR
Workshop, which is certified by the Irish Heart
Foundation. They learned how to help someone in
serious cases such as cardiac arrest and choking,
and how to administer a defibrillator. The training
helps students to gain confidence and knowledge
about how to respond to common emergency
situations and work effectively with a team to
provide the necessary care. These are such
essential skills to teach our students, which may
save a life one day.
Internet Safety Workshop
To celebrate ‘Internet Safety Day’, the school
welcomed Cyber Safe Kids to educate the TYs on
the importance of online safety and provide tips
and tools to stay secure while using the internet.
In today's digital age, it's more important than
ever for young people to be aware of the risks
associated with using the internet. This interactive
and engaging workshop covered a variety of
topics, including protecting personal information
and areas like how to use privacy settings on social
media platforms to control their online presence
and avoid being targeted by cyberbullies or
predators.
Visit to Saint Patrick’s Cathedral
Just in time for Saint Patrick’s Day, the lads took an
educational guided tour of the historic Saint
Patrick's Cathedral in Dublin. During this highly
interactive and engaging tour, the boys learned
about the history of the cathedral, which dates
back to the 12th century, and the important role it
played in the religious and political life of Ireland.
The students got to take in the cathedral’s stunning
architecture, beautiful stained-glass windows, and
intricate carvings throughout the building and
appreciate more of Dublin’s rich cultural heritage.
